Solvent‐Free Passerini Reactions
Synthetic Communications, 2008The influence of the substrate structure and concentration on the yield of the Passerini reaction was studied. A new, solvent-free methodology for a convenient preparation of alpha-acyloxyamides 4 was established and compared to the classical methodology. A higher reaction yield was obtained in shorter time, especially in the case of aromatic aldehydes.

Catalytic Enantioselective Passerini Three‐Component Reaction
Angewandte Chemie International Edition, 2007A [(salen)-AlIIICl] complex catalyzes the Passerini three-component reaction of an aldehyde, a carboxylic acid, and an isocyanide to afford alpha -acyloxyamides, e.g., I, with good to excellent enantioselectivity. A variety of nonchelating substrates can be used to generate the versatile chiral products. [on SciFinder (R)]

Synthetic Applications of Passerini Reaction
Current Organic Chemistry, 2012Passerini reaction involving an oxo component, an isocyanide, and a nucleophile in a single step to prepare -acyloxy carbox- amide, was first discovered by Passerini about 90 years ago.
